Scan Day...quite a personal touch

My father had lots of watches custom made way back in the sixties and beginning of the seventies. These were all mechanical watches (handwound or automatic), obviously all Swiss Made. He could compose whatever he wanted, the case model and material(Stainless Steel, Gold 18kt, plasttic), dial, hands, type of movement, even the quality of the grade of finish on the movement he could choose... The name on the dial is actually his first name (Tony) followed by the two first character of our family name (Court)...

Not worth much in financial value but very nice to keep in the family I guess...although we still have loads of them on the attic.

This one is my favourite, it has an automatic movement...don't know which make or caliber, I will look and let you know later on...
